Hi,

our customer wants to use a 2821 gateway with an E1 controller in order to receive data via X.25.

Does anybody know how to configure this?

Thet gateway should answer the call and redirect it to an internal host.

Best regards Bjoern

Hello Bjoern,

X25 can be transported over TCP in the so called XoT tunnels see

http://www.cisco.com/en/US/docs/ios/termserv/configuration/guide/tsv_pad_x25_connect_ps6441_TSD_Products_Configuration_Guide_Chapter.html#wp1013650

and dial commands to accept X.25 over an isdn

http://www.cisco.com/en/US/docs/ios/dial/configuration/guide/dia_cfg_x25_isdn_ps6441_TSD_Products_Configuration_Guide_Chapter.html

All examples I see are based on BRI and not PRI

for sure X.25 over D channel is supported only with BRI

X.25 traffic over the D channel can be used as a primary interface where low-volume, sporadic interactive traffic is the normal mode of operation. Supported traffic includes the Internet Protocol Exchange (IPX), AppleTalk, transparent bridging, Xerox Network Systems (XNS), DECnet, and IP.

This feature is not available on the ISDN PRI.

see config of peso router in this example it is using a PRI and it is used as an X25 switch
